This cat is having a moment. Face-on portrait, eyes blown wide open like it just saw something horrifying, pink nose, mouth slightly parted. The tabby fur uses nine thread colors with heavy directional fill to get that layered, fluffy look across the brow and muzzle area. Dark brown stripes on the forehead, warm caramel on the face, lighter beige around the chin. Its a lot of stitches but the detail absolutely pays off at the larger sizes.
Stitch density sits at 1,242 average which is genuinely high. Thats what gives the fur that almost three-dimensional quality when its hooped up properly. Smallest version is 3.5 inches at about 22,000 stitches, largest goes to 7.5 at nearly 60,000 stitches. Lay cutaway under it on anything stretchy, and go sharp needle on the bigger sizes or you'll start getting skipped stitches in the dense fill sections. I sold a batch of these last christmas as personalised cat-owner gifts and the 6 inch versions on sweatshirts got the most comments. People kept stopping to look twice.
Skip dark fabrics unless you want to loose the caramel tones. White and pale grey are the best base fabrics. Pop it on the back panel of a tote for maximum impact, or center it on a cushion and let the expression do the talking. Most cat owners find the look immediately and personally relatable.

Dimensions
5 sizes included. Stitch counts shown for the largest colorway.
| Size (in) | Stitches |
|---|---|
| 3.50 × 2.97 in | 22,134 |
| 4.50 × 3.82 in | 30,290 |
| 5.50 × 4.68 in | 39,119 |
| 6.50 × 5.53 in | 48,999 |
| 7.50 × 6.39 in | 59,507 |
